How they compare

Saint Lucia currently reports 638,902 current LCU per square kilometre against 571,538 current LCU per square kilometre in Saint Kitts and Nevis, a difference of 67,364 current LCU per square kilometre.

That makes Saint Lucia's figure about 1.1 times Saint Kitts and Nevis's.

Across all 18 years both countries report, Saint Kitts and Nevis has been ahead every year.

Saint Kitts and Nevis ranks 86th and Saint Lucia ranks 85th of 157 countries.

Saint Kitts and Nevis has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Saint Kitts and Nevis Saint Lucia Difference Ahead
2000s 291,768 current LCU per square kilometre 145,831 current LCU per square kilometre 145,937 current LCU per square kilometre Saint Kitts and Nevis
2010s 757,673 current LCU per square kilometre 493,232 current LCU per square kilometre 264,441 current LCU per square kilometre Saint Kitts and Nevis

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
